loadSqlConfiguration

fun loadSqlConfiguration(dataDirectory: Path, saveDefault: Boolean = true): SqlConfiguration

Loads a SqlConfiguration from database.yml in the plugin data directory.

Pass the @DataDirectory Path injected into your plugin constructor.

Parameters

dataDirectory

The plugin's data directory (injected via @DataDirectory).

saveDefault

Stores an example configuration if the file does not exist